Split Pea Seduction
Address: 138 6th Street, San Francisco, CA 94103Split Pea Seduction may sound like a complicated yet sensual concept, but everything else about this small eatery/catering company is simple. Their daily changing menu focuses on simple, fresh, seasonal ingredients with one item remaining a constant: the restaurant’s namesake, Split Pea Seduction soup. The menu features a dozen or so items each day, with scrumptious selections suitable for breakfast, lunch, or a light dinner. All of the unique dishes are hand-made from scratch in the restaurant, ensuring a short trip from local farms to your plate. The menu usually boasts unique sandwiches, salads, and egg dishes that one would be hard pressed to find anywhere else. The staff is keen and friendly, ensuring that your experience at this restaurant is as fresh and flavorful as the food.

Ike's Place
Address: 3489 16th Street, San Francisco, CA 94114Feeling dirty? Ike’s Place in the Castro is a sandwich shop with attitude and dirty sauce to boot. “Ike’s Dirty Secret Sauce,” a staple of all Ike’s specialty sandwiches, is among the many things that makes Ike’s Place so unique to San Francisco. Opened in 2007, this local sandwich joint bakes their bread fresh to order and piles on all the fixings for every jam-packed, fresh and filling sandwiches. Their extensive sandwich menu has delectable options for carnivores and herbivores alike, but it’s their attention to detail that makes Ike’s Place a local favorite in Fog City.

Osha Thai
Address: 696 Geary Street, San Francisco, CA 94102Fans of Thai food living in San Francisco probably already know the name Osha Thai, and those who haven't are missing out on a fun and delicious dining experience. While the restaurant may have locations all around town, the Osha Thai in Cow's Hollow represents everything that customers love about the eateries. It begins with a chic and modern design that is both comfortable and aesthetically intriguing, treating diners to exceptional sights as well as tastes. The accommodating bar area is a popular first stop for customers, as it serves a large list of beer, liquor, wine, and specialty cocktails that taste so much sweeter during Osha Thai's weekly happy hours. Of course, tasty dishes like crispy Crab Rangoon, sweet Honey Roasted Duck, and succulent Angry Prawns are the main reason people visit, as well as the reason they return to try other astounding dishes.

Submarine Center
Address: 820 Ulloa Street, San Francisco, CA 94127For over 25 years, Submarine Center has been crisply toasting diners’ sandwiches in their shop on the little corner of West Portal. This restaurant offers three sizes of sandwiches to enjoy, ranging from Mini to Super. Hungry sandwich-goers get to watch the assembly of their meal and choose the bread, meat, cheese, and toppings. The inside of Submarine Center proudly shows off the owners’ pride in the 49ers, with football memorabilia hung all around the shop. With the options of eating in or taking it to-go, this sandwich shop is the go-to place for lunch on-the-go.
